Mysuru: Recycled notebooks made from unused pages of partially used notebooks were distributed to students of various city schools Wednesday during a programme jointly organised by the department of public libraries, the City Central Library at People’s Park and Balya Foundation.The initiative, launched a few weeks ago, aims to collect unused notebook pages and convert them into new notebooks for underprivileged students. Organisers said unused pages from one student’s notebook could become a valuable educational resource for another child.Recycled notebooks were distributed to students of CSI Victoria School, Gadichowk Higher Primary School and Mahajana High School. Students also contributed by donating unused pages from their own notebooks for future recycling efforts.Speaking on the occasion, regional commissioner and City Library Authority chairman Nitesh Patil said reusing blank notebook pages would contribute to environmental conservation by reducing the need for paper. He described the campaign as an eco-friendly initiative and urged children to donate unused pages to support other students’ education.City Central Library deputy director B Manjunath and other dignitaries were present.
